The program controls the operation mode of Y0 output frequency based on the present counting value of
C251. The following is the equivalent comparison and output frequency table.

Description
After receiving pulses, immediately
carry out comparison. When they
are matched (for example, C251
equal to 1000), Y0 output frequency
will change.
The output frequency of Y0 output
is changed to the set value in the
corresponding column of the table.
